I have the speakers for a 4.1 promedia setup that are NIB, but no sub (unfortunately fell victim to a 'deal' on ebay only to find out later the sub was not included).

What would work better ???

1) trying to find a sub to match this system? OR

2) would a promedia SWS woofer do the job instead? OR

3) would a sub from a promedia 5.1 do the trick?

The 5.1 sub appears to have a separate control module for the sub where the 4.1 setup has the sub control on one of the satellites. That's one reason I don't know if the 5.1 sub would work or not.

You didn't mention a receiver to power the satellites... The SWS is a subwoofer and it does not have amplifiers for the satellites like other real stand alone subwoofers. Without a receiver, you'll need a klipsch 4.1 or 5.1 subwoofer to power the satellites. If you don't have a spare receiver to do this, you will need to buy one plus a subwoofer. But, that's not exactly cost effective... A 5.1's subwoofer would work but I think you will need the 5.1 control pod as well. I don't know whether the 4.1 control pod is compatible.
